Future Concept of Jet Travel
Gareth Davies: “I challenged the team to break out of conventional thinking with regards to a business jet
exterior and interior. Whilst defining the concept sketches for the exterior, I asked the rest
of the team to start thinking about interior concepts and what we could do differently.
We quickly settled on the controversial yet interesting idea of removing the windows from
the cabin and using existing or very near future technology to display the exterior
environment on flexible screens, which cover the walls and ceiling of the cabin, via external cameras.
The user experience is greatly enhanced by directly engaging the passengers with the
environment outside, giving an unhindered panoramic view .”
